Output 9e588175f5e039ffb7dddd9bd30dfd0497bf2ffaeb0409db16a1fcb239e4c31a:5

value
58692572
script pubkey
OP_0 OP_PUSHBYTES_20 d0e6f0f3a03c7e67d7334ff371c46ade40e1442c
address
bc1q6rn0puaq83lx04enflehr3r2meqwz3pv0rl2tm
transaction
9e588175f5e039ffb7dddd9bd30dfd0497bf2ffaeb0409db16a1fcb239e4c31a
confirmations
187497
spent
true